Eco-Conscious Traveler's Handbook & Beyond Albany and & Surrounding Areas

Planning a mindful trip to Albany and its region? This handbook is your essential guide! Explore how to minimize your environmental impact while maximizing your experience. We’ll cover everything from selecting sustainable accommodations – think farm stays, locally owned inns committed to reducing waste, and hotels with robust recycling programs – to navigating the region using public transportation . Learn about supporting local farmers at Albany's vibrant markets, enjoying outdoor activities like hiking the Helderberg Escarpment or cycling the Mohawk-Hudson Trail while respecting natural habitats, and choosing restaurants that prioritize seasonal, regionally sourced ingredients. Furthermore , we’ll provide tips on reducing plastic use, conserving water, and leaving no trace behind.
